Ambac to buy ArmadaCare for $250M, boosting its health insurance platform.
Ambac Financial Group has agreed to acquire ArmadaCare, a supplemental health insurance program manager, from SiriusPoint for $250 million.
The deal, expected to close in the fourth quarter of 2025, will strengthen Ambac’s distribution platform and specialty product offerings, with the acquisition projected to be accretive to shareholders by 2026. Financing includes cash on hand and a $120 million debt commitment from Truist Bank.
ArmadaCare’s CEO Ed Walker will continue leading the business, and a new five-year partnership with SiriusPoint is set to begin.
The transaction, which requires regulatory approval, aligns with Ambac’s strategy to become a pure-play managing general agent and supports its 2028 EBITDA targets.
